What Are Golf Club Shares?
Golf club shares in the Philippines represent ownership stakes in private golf and country clubs. Unlike regular memberships that grant access only, shares give holders both financial and membership privileges. There are two main types of shares: individual shares and corporate shares. Individual shares belong to a single person, while corporate shares are held by a business entity.
Owning golf club shares Philippines allows members to enjoy club facilities, participate in club events, and benefit from the potential appreciation of the shares themselves. Shareholders may also have the right to vote on club matters, depending on the club’s regulations. With these benefits, shares have become an attractive option for investors looking for a blend of leisure and financial growth.

Legal and Tax Requirements
Transactions involving golf club shares Philippines are subject to specific legal and tax requirements. One critical step is obtaining BIR Tax Clearance, which ensures compliance with the Bureau of Internal Revenue. Transactions may also involve Extrajudicial Shares or Lost Stock Certificates, which require proper processing to maintain ownership rights.
Electronic Certificates Authorizing Registration (e-CAR) are necessary for registering shares after the transaction.
